Job description

Uken is looking for a talented and experienced Senior Artist - 2D who is keen on applying their skills towards working on a flagship product. We're looking for someone who loves games and is up to date on the state of the game and tech industries. You will be working directly with the game teams and designers to build interfaces and illustrated assets for cross-platform and cross-device games.


As a Ukenite, you'll be working on meaningful things like:

  • Creating 2D Art and UI Art Assets
  • Taking ownership of the art in our games, from ideation to implementation
  • Collaborating closely with game designers and programmers
  • Working on a variety of platforms - iOS, Android, and Unity
  • Providing guidance and mentorship to junior artists


Your background should include: 

  • Impressive portfolio showcasing concept and rendering abilities, as well as UI
  • 5+ years of game industry art experience 
  • Demonstrated expertise in painting and rendering stylized illustrations with a 3D look
  • Outstanding design skills: color, form, lighting, composition, anatomy, and aesthetic appeal
  • Skilled in character, prop, and background design
  • Experience with UI design for games, including HUDs and in-game elements
  • Familiar with design tools and principles such as wireframes, user flows, and iconography
  • Proficient in quick sketching and visualizing ideas based on written descriptions or discussions
  • Experience with Photoshop and the Adobe Creative Suite 
  • Proficient with 3D tools (ie. Blender) as part of the illustration workflow
  • Experience working with Unity to implement assets
  • Adaptability to work within specific styles, as defined by other artists or art directors
  • Familiarity with agile work environments
  • Comfortable with giving and receiving feedback

About Us

We’re an independent game studio based in Canada.


Uken builds games that people everywhere love. Who Wants To Be A Millionaire? and Jeopardy! World Tour are the top 2 trivia games, engaging millions of global players every month. In 2020, Uken released Ava’s Manor, a solitaire game where users renovate and decorate the manor while discovering mysterious clues and dabbling in a romantic love story. 

We consider ourselves data-driven designers, technologists, and artists. Through collaboration, we pair the craft of design with feedback and data to deliver a pace and rhythm in each game session that immerses our audience and leaves them wanting more. We have a quirky, nerdy culture that fosters creativity, collaboration, quality ideas, and a data-driven mindset. We believe in moving quickly and improving constantly, and that mantra is reflected in the weekly updates we make to our games and internal technologies. We have an appetite for pushing technical boundaries but with a focus on practical use.


We take entertainment seriously.
